修改注册表
方法1
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\SharedAccess\Parameters
中的:
ScopeAddress
ScopeAddressBackup

方法2
管理员运行bat文件(我这里改为了192.168.100.1)
注意:不要将共享IP设置为你要共享的网卡中的局域网内的IP,否则会发生冲突
- @echo off
- set /p q=Pleasl input ShareIP [192.168.173.1]:
- reg add "HKLM\SYSTEM\CurrentControlSet\Services\SharedAccess\Parameters" -v ScopeAddress -d %q% -f
- reg add "HKLM\SYSTEM\CurrentControlSet\Services\SharedAccess\Parameters" -v ScopeAddressBackup -d %q% -f
- timeout /t 10 /nobreak

然后,重新共享网络适配器
补充:
1.建立共享的方法:
- netsh wlan set hostednetwork mode=allow
- netsh wlan set hostednetwork mode=allow ssid="你的共享的无线名" key=无线密码 keyUsage=persistent(永久)|temporary (临时)
- //开启
- netsh wlan start hostednetwork
- //关闭
- netsh wlan stop hostednetwork
如何在共享时出现问题:无法启动承载网络。 组或资源的状态不是执行请求操作的正确状态。
解决:
https://yjyj.net/learn/4535.html
注意:
Windows10 为:

2.重命名适配器
- //展示适配器名
- netsh in show in
-
- //改变适配器名
- netsh in set in name="上面展示的接口" newname="新的接口名"